コード例 #2
0
        public static async Task <CertInformation> GetCertInformation(string urlValue, CertInformation cert, ILogger log)
        {
            X509Certificate2 certObject = await GetServerCertificateAsync("https://" + urlValue);

            cert.URL            = urlValue;
            cert.CertExpiration = certObject.GetExpirationDateString();
            cert.ThumbPrint     = certObject.Thumbprint;
            cert.ValidFromDate  = certObject.GetEffectiveDateString();
            cert.RawCert        = certObject.RawData;
            cert.LastUpdateTime = DateTime.Now;

            log.LogInformation($"Cert for {cert.URL} Expiration: {certObject.GetExpirationDateString()}");
            cert.TimeTilExpiration = IsCertificateExpiring(cert, log);
            return(cert);
        }
コード例 #3
0
        public static async Task <IActionResult> Run(
            [HttpTrigger(AuthorizationLevel.Function, "get", "post", Route = null)] HttpRequest req,
            ILogger log)
        {
            //Declare Variables
            CertInformation         cert     = new CertInformation();
            IList <CertInformation> certList = new List <CertInformation>();
            IList <string>          url      = new List <string>();

            log.LogInformation("C# HTTP trigger function processed a request.");

            var requestBodyJson = await new StreamReader(req.Body).ReadToEndAsync();

            try
            {
                //Check if body contains URLS to check
                if (requestBodyJson != null)
                {
                    List <TempJsonBody> tempBody = System.Text.Json.JsonSerializer.Deserialize <List <TempJsonBody> >(requestBodyJson);
                    log.LogInformation($"Count: {tempBody.Count}");
                    foreach (TempJsonBody temp in tempBody)
                    {
                        url.Add(temp.Name);
                    }
                }
                //Else Check the query string for URLs to check
                else if (req.Query["url"].ToString() != null)
                {
                    url[0] = req.Query["url"];
                }
                else
                {
                    return(new BadRequestObjectResult("No value past"));
                }
            }
            catch (Exception e)
            {
                log.LogError($"Exception occurred: {e}");
                return(new BadRequestObjectResult($"Failed to get parse cert from header or body with exception{e}"));
            }

            //Logic for checking if URL is the correct format
            //

            //Foreach URL try to get Cert information
            foreach (string urlValue in url)
            {
                try
                {
                    cert = await GetCertInformation(urlValue, cert, log);

                    if (cert.TimeTilExpiration.TotalSeconds > 0)
                    {
                        cert.IsExpired = false;
                        log.LogInformation($"Cert for {cert.URL} expires in {cert.TimeTilExpiration.TotalDays} days.");
                    }
                    else
                    {
                        cert.IsExpired = true;
                        log.LogInformation($"Cert for {cert.URL} expired {cert.TimeTilExpiration.TotalDays} days ago.");
                    }
                    certList.Add(cert);
                }
                catch (Exception e)
                {
                    log.LogError($"Exception Occurred: {e}");
                    return(new BadRequestObjectResult($"Failed to get parse cert with exception{e}"));
                }
            }
            //Convert to JSON
            string jsonString = System.Text.Json.JsonSerializer.Serialize(certList);

            return(new OkObjectResult(jsonString));
        }
